Ben Shelton and Brandon Nakashima Reach Montreal Final
Listen to the story
American tennis players Ben Shelton and Brandon Nakashima have both reached the final of the Montreal 2026 tournament.
The event is officially called the National Bank Open, also known as the Canadian Open.
Both players won their hard-court matches this week to move forward in the tournament.
A hard court is a firm, flat playing surface commonly used in professional tennis.
Reaching the final means both Shelton and Nakashima played very well throughout the event.
The final is the last match of the tournament, where the two best players compete.
The winner of the final will be named the champion of the Montreal 2026 tournament.
This is a strong result for American tennis, since two of its players reached the same final.
The National Bank Open is an important stop on the professional tennis calendar.
It attracts many top players from around the world every year.
Fans and experts are now watching closely to see who will lift the trophy.
The prediction for the match has drawn attention from tennis analysts.
Analysts often study a player's recent form before big matches.
Both Shelton and Nakashima will hope their good form continues into the final.
This result also shows the growing strength of young American players on the professional tour.
